## Runbook: Fixturella Plugin Setup

Hey plugin authors — Fixturella is our test-data factory library, and your plugin needs to register its generators with the central seed registry before anything will build. Install the SDK, declare your factories in `plugin.toml`, and run the handshake command once.

The handshake authenticates against the registry using the key below.

API key for bafop-hahig: vxb3-x2n

### Excerpt: Quartzvine ORM refactor, section 3

Plugin authors currently reach into the legacy Hollis mapper directly, which the refactor will break. The new adapter layer exposes the same query hooks but batches writes and caches identity maps per session. Plugins should migrate to the `session_scope` API before the 9.0 cutoff; shims will exist for one release. Batching behavior is governed by a small set of constants, which plugins may read but not override. The shipped defaults are listed here.

limits module of fajof-yaweg:
PRIORITIES = {
    "briiel": 914,
    "zorvan": 452,
    "jorath": 66,
}

## Releases

The Kestrelgate API runs behind the Fennwick load balancer, which polls the /healthz endpoint every ten seconds. A release is only promoted once three consecutive checks pass on each node. As a contractor, you cut releases from the main branch using the ship script; it drains one node at a time so the balancer never sees a full outage. The promotion step signs each artifact with the deploy key below.

rollout seal: bky13_xktdH9qi728Bp